Factors Triggering Price Increases

One of the main factors influencing oil prices is the post-pandemic economic recovery. Since the end of strict restrictions, energy demand has increased, as industrial and transportation activities have begun to return to normal. China, as one of the largest consumers, shows signs of a significant increase in demand, thus affecting the global market.

Apart from that, OPEC+ also plays an important role in determining global oil prices. In its latest meeting, OPEC+ decided to maintain its production reduction policy, aimed at maintaining price stability. This has led to tensions between oil producing countries and consumers who want lower prices.

Geopolitical Impact

The geopolitical situation in various regions also contributes to oil price uncertainty. The conflicts occurring in the Middle East, as well as sanctions policies against certain oil-producing countries, such as Russia, have created insecurity in the global oil supply. For example, sanctions against Russia due to its invasion of Ukraine have affected oil supplies to Europe, resulting in a spike in prices.

Importing countries, especially in Asia, feel the impact of these price changes. High oil prices impact the transportation and industrial sectors, which can cause a spike in inflation. Therefore, many governments are looking for alternative ways to reduce dependence on oil imports, including accelerating the transition to renewable energy.

Future Projections

Looking ahead, analysts expect that oil prices will remain volatile, depending on factors such as OPEC+ policies, global economic growth, and geopolitical conditions. Predictions for next quarter suggest a possible increase in prices, especially if demand continues to increase and supply remains limited.

Investors also need to be alert regarding the weekly report on US crude oil stocks which is usually released every Wednesday. A decrease in stock can result in a price spike, while an increase in stock can provide downward pressure.
